About Us

Dark Slope is at the forefront of the entertainment industry, offering a sophisticated blend of traditional and cutting-edge soundstage facilities for film, television, and multimedia production. Our complex includes two premier soundstages: one equipped with the latest Virtual Production LED volume technology, and the other a traditional soundstage designed to meet the diverse needs of today’s filmmakers. Our commitment to innovation, creativity, and excellence makes us a sought-after destination for productions worldwide.

The Role

We are looking for a highly skilled and versatile Studio Manager to lead operations at our dual-soundstage facility. This role encompasses managing both our Virtual Production LED volume and traditional soundstage, along with a variety of bookable support rooms. Beyond facility management, the position extends to office administrative responsibilities, ensuring that all aspects of our studio operations are executed flawlessly. The successful candidate will be a pivotal figure in maintaining our studio’s reputation for excellence and supporting the creation of groundbreaking content.

Key Responsibilities

  • Oversee day-to-day operations of both the Virtual Production LED volume and traditional soundstage, including, but not limited to, scheduling, maintenance, and ensuring the readiness of all facilities.
  • Manage the booking, use, and upkeep of various support rooms within the facility, optimizing their availability and functionality for production teams.
  • Facilitate hiring, training, and scheduling of staff.
  • Ensure compliance with safety standards and regulations specific to both traditional and virtual production environments.
  • Handle office administrative duties, including shipping, couriers, organizing materials into templates, and ensuring contracts and documentation are properly managed.
  • Ensure needs are met for productions shot in our studios and facilitate a seamless production experience.
  • Develop and implement strategies to enhance operational efficiency, quality of service, and studio competitiveness.
  • Manage financial aspects of studio operations, including budgeting, forecasting, and cost control.
  • Oversee the aesthetic updating of the space and renovation projects.
  • Interface with the HR department in regards to studio staff management.
  • Stay abreast of industry developments, adopting new technologies and practices to keep the studio at the leading edge.
  • Implement and oversee an inventory management system.

Desired Qualifications

  • Bachelor’s degree in Film Production, Business Administration, or a related field, with a deep understanding of both traditional and virtual production technologies.
  • At least 3 years of experience in a leadership role within a studio or production environment, with a proven track record in managing complex operations.
  • Exceptional organizational and multitasking skills, capable of handling both creative and administrative responsibilities efficiently.
  • Strong interpersonal and communication skills, with the ability to negotiate and resolve problems effectively.
  • Flexibility to adapt to the dynamic schedules of film production, including working outside regular office hours as needed.
  • Proficiency in industry-standard software, equipment, and office productivity tools.
